"Robert Kocharyan must dismiss office for state treachery and a series
of brutal crimes. He must bear full responsibility for his deeds",
"Impeachment" Alliance claims.

"Robert Kocharyan has sold Karabakh to preserve his post" Nikol
Pashinyan, member of "Alternative" Public-Political Initiative
announced today at the "Armat" Club.

"In its annual report on human rights protection the U.S. State
Department qualified Karabakh as a territory occupied by Armenia. This
implies that the USA deems the Karabakh issue as Armenia’s demand
towards Azerbaijan. On the other hand, the USA didn’t take notice of
the fact that no one participated in the November 27 constitutional
referendum", he says.

"The U.S. officialdom once claimed to recognize the territorial
wholeness of NKR and Azerbaijan. Later they announced that the NKR
status must be specified during the negotiations," says Mr. Pashinyan.

Pashinyan thinks that the international community, namely the USA,
seek to transfer the Karabakh conflict to the UNO Security Council.

Alternative Initiative is worried as it is already 10 days the
U.S. State Department has made an announcement whereas it has found
no response among the RA official circles. "We find it strange that
RA Foreign Minister Vardan Oskanyan calls it a misunderstanding an
error whereas this is a real matter of concern", adds Mr. Pashinyan.

American University of Armenia Receives US Accreditation

The Western Association of Schools and Colleges (WASC) has accredited the
American University of Armenia. The American University of Armenia (AUA)
received the maximum of seven years initial accreditation from WASC’s
Accrediting Commission for Senior Colleges and Universities. WASC is one of
six regional associations recognized by the United Stated Department of
Education that accredit public and private universities and colleges.

"We are extremely proud of achieving WASC accreditation," said AUA President
Haroutune Armenian. "This is an unprecedented event in the history of
Armenian higher education and US accreditation opens new doors for the
University. Accreditation will increase regional and Diaspora interest in
higher education in Armenia and will create new lifelong linkages to
Armenia," continued President Armenian.

Armenian Minister of Education and Science Levon Lazarian explained, "The
accreditation of the American University of Armenia by the Western
Association of Schools and Colleges will exert considerable influence on
Armenia’s educational system. AUA is a University that underwent the very
complex procedure of Western accreditation and it provides the assurance of
quality at international standards. This success is the result of AUA’s
consistent work and self-analysis of many years."

AUA was established in 1991 with support from the Armenian Government, the
Armenian General Benevolent Union, and USAID and from its founding has been
an affiliate of the University of California. The University offers
graduate degrees in the health sciences, political science and international
affairs, industrial engineering, computer and information sciences, teaching
English as a second language, business management, and law.

Accreditation indicates that AUA has undergone a period of intensive and
comprehensive self-study followed by on-site evaluations of institutional
performance and educational processes, that AUA operates at a high level of
quality consistent with WASC Commission standards, and that it has
sufficient resources to support existing and planned programs at a
satisfactory level of quality.

According to AUA Provost and Vice President Lucig Danielian, "As a young
institution that carries the traditions of Western higher education to
Armenia and its region, the American University of Armenia has the important
responsibility of attaining the highest possible standards in education and
academic management. The process of accreditation provides us with the
opportunity to achieve the high standards that we seek."

AUA began the WASC accreditation process in 1998 and was supported
throughout with grants from the US State Department. Three teams of
distinguished American university academics and administrators visited
Armenia to evaluate AUA during the different stages of the accreditation
process.

Pro-Kurdish Party Chairman Sentenced To Six-Month Imrpisonment For U

PRO-KURDISH PARTY CHAIRMAN SENTENCED TO SIX-MONTH IMRPISONMENT FOR USING "HONOURABLE OCALAN" EXPRESSION

Noyan Tapan
Armenians Today
Mar 07 2007

ANKARA, MARCH 7, NOYAN TAPAN – ARMENIANS TODAY. The judge of one of the
courts of the Turkish city of Diarbekir made a decision on sex-month
imprisonment towards Ahmed Turk, the Chairman of the "Democratic
Turkey Party." The reason is that Turk used the "honourable Ocalan"
expression when speaking about Abdullah Ocalan, the Chairman of the
Labour Party of Kurdistan considered a terrorist party in Turkey.

As Turkish Daily News states, the judge emphasized that Turk
obviously expressed words of praise addressed to Ocalan and that it is
"incoherent for a party head whose words influence on the society."

To recap, Ahmed Turk stated during the event organized in the hall
of the Diarbekir theater on January 18 of the current year: "During
this period of time when we do everything for the arms keep silence
and issues are solved with peaceful means, it it noticed that the
society’s anxiety more deepens on the occasion of the policy of
isolution carried on against Ocalan."

Vartan Oskanian: Turkish Government Continues To Export Its Policy O

VARTAN OSKANIAN: TURKISH GOVERNMENT CONTINUES TO EXPORT ITS POLICY OF GENOCIDE DENIAL

Noyan Tapan
Mar 06 2007

WASHINGTON, MARCH 6, NOYAN TAPAN. RA Foreign Minister Vartan Oskanian
being in U.S. on a working visit met with US Assistant Undersecretary
of State and US Minsk Group co-chair Matthew Bryza on March 5. The two
discussed the issue of Nagorno Karabakh peaceful settlement and the
upcoming meeting of the ministers of Armenia and Azerbaijan, in Geneva,
on March 14, together with the co-chairs of the Minsk Group. According
to the report submitted to Noyan Tapan from RA Foreign Ministry Press
and Information Department, later in the day, with the co-chairs of
the Congressional Armenian Caucus, Minister Oskanian outlined the broad
US-Armenia agenda, and ways in which Congress can play a role. During
the meeting, the Genocide issue was also discussed. In referring to
the pending Genocide reaffirmation resolution, the Minister explained,
"The Armenian government, in contrast to the leadership in Ankara,
does not seek to lecture elected American officials on this core human
rights issue. Sadly, the Turkish government continues to export its
policy of genocide denial, seeking to impose upon the US and other
nations the very intolerance that inspired Section 301 and led to
the murder of journalist Hrant Dink. This should not be tolerated
by any individual or any country. The Armenian government has faith
in the American democratic process and respects the integrity of US
Congressional decision-making." During his visit, the Minister also
met with representatives of Armenian advocacy groups in Washington
and shared thoughts on current issues.
